I regret not being able to put more into being an O/O. I tried to do too much, truck business, family, home owner, ( farmette), hobbies, you know, the American dream thing, and did for many years, but didn't really succeed at any of those things. Also, I was leased to a guy, that paid me % to haul rail cans, and was a fair man, but it was more like a company driver ( without benefits) with our own trucks, and it worked, I did ok, but I couldn't haul anything on my own ( although, some did) and would do it a lot different today. My truck, he get's a charge for the trucking fee. I'm glad I did it in the late 80's, with a cheapie truck, but today, with costs what they are, that truck is going to be your only reason for living, for a while, anyway.

Buying a set of recap drive tires,back in the 70's,or 80's,not sure.Local Banrag dealer wooed me,showed me how they x-ray casings,good as a new tire,never a problem anymore,guarenteed,etc.,etc. Put 8 on,didn't make it 200 miles,one came apart.Now I get raped buying a pos overpriced used tire at a truckstop,the money I saved on the caps goes out the window.Worst part is I take the ++++ed up tire back to the Banrag dealer,and he argues with me,no way that could happen,you must have done something,etc,.etc,. Never again.
